波浪号一般在排版中使用,以表示一个缩略的等效形式。在MATLAB中,我们可以使用一些方法将波浪号打到中间位置。下面我将分享一些实用的技巧和经验。, o$ I2 J/ t8 s$ g
) ]* V. I: z4 d6 @5 S$ S首先,我们需要了解MATLAB中的文本排版。通常情况下,波浪号是通过输入"~"来实现的。然而,这种方式无法将波浪号置于中间位置。为了解决这个问题,我们可以使用Latex语法来实现波浪号的居中。1 U8 y- ^& g% I4 t
* C7 r M: A7 s* H: e6 ?
在MATLAB的文本处理中,我们可以使用Latex语法来设置排版格式。具体来说,我们可以使用`\tilde{}`命令来生成居中的波浪号。例如,我们可以使用以下代码将波浪号打到中间位置:
( p# o( S+ J9 F: x0 c) l }" d. @, y) q, b. o
```matlab
( C4 T9 n% i# f: }6 E; p, \) Htext(0.5, 0.5, '$\tilde{}$', 'HorizontalAlignment', 'center', 'FontSize', 20);
6 g Z, b2 D* A4 e1 D```( W6 F8 U( X. }
+ J+ Z7 {' n* c' {! O4 _
在这段代码中,我们使用`text()`函数来添加文本,参数`(0.5, 0.5)`表示将文本放置在画布的中心位置。`'$\tilde{}$'`是一个带有Latex语法的字符串,用来生成波浪号。`'HorizontalAlignment', 'center'`用于将波浪号居中对齐。最后,`'FontSize', 20`设置了文本的字体大小。8 D; ^- R5 n/ p$ G6 b7 B- l
9 ^0 o$ @; q! Z _0 c# r1 m6 I# e除了使用Latex语法,我们还可以通过调整Unicode字符的位置来实现波浪号的居中。例如,我们可以使用以下代码将波浪号打到中间位置:6 t) d( R' P: ~* ~9 U; c
( [7 u) ~. d" h0 y7 o
```matlab! j+ j# C3 `& o: f1 T0 y
c = ['\u223C'];+ g6 ^5 q* d, j1 y% ^% k3 S
text(0.5, 0.5, c, 'HorizontalAlignment', 'center', 'FontSize', 20);: b/ Z3 m1 g/ X# p. m O
```: {, D/ w5 J2 l% ]
! ^- F) R2 ?4 ]) w& ~' V' z在这段代码中,`'\u223C'`是波浪号的Unicode编码。我们可以直接将其作为文本添加到画布上。) v6 | H( ^6 B/ \5 p' D2 Y
9 J- a) d: o7 g8 z0 ~另外,如果您需要在MATLAB中使用波浪号作为变量名或标识符,可以使用字符数组来表示。例如,我们可以使用以下代码创建一个包含波浪号的变量名:
+ {' X( p: B# U, j4 P: H) c9 [! J+ H! v, X0 p7 P
```matlab5 q9 N7 v3 i9 |# C! ^9 I/ I
varName = ['~'];
; w2 E% ?( W5 c' p; x; F, p```! I5 N% H1 l8 K
3 H9 V$ @1 k9 O& u O \- s2 @- r通过这种方式,我们可以在MATLAB的计算过程中自由使用波浪号。
* s& O" `/ W0 G. @" T& r
% J: \ A n1 Z6 N总而言之,对于将波浪号打到中间位置的需求,MATLAB提供了多种方法。我们可以使用Latex语法或Unicode字符来实现波浪号的居中,同时也可以将其作为字符数组在计算中使用。这些技巧和经验将帮助您更好地使用MATLAB进行文本排版和计算。希望这些内容对您有所帮助,并能提升您的工作效率和体验。 |